Los Nahuales Special Edition No. 1

Cuishe and sierrudo – a karwinskii-americana conversation

Score: 4.0/5 agaves

Los Nahuales Special Edition No. 1 bottle
  • Producer: Los Nahuales Mezcal
  • Maestro: Karina Abad Rojas
  • Region: Santiago Matatlán, Oaxaca
  • Agave: Cuishe, Sierrudo
  • ABV: 48%
  • Price: $90 ($$$)

Verdict

Los Nahuales' special-edition series is the house's experimental lane, and No. 1 is one of the more successful releases. The cuishe-sierrudo pairing puts a karwinskii dialect in direct dialogue with an americana one, and at 48% the proof gives both agaves their full range. Think of the format next to 5 Sentidos' better ensambles: an edited conversation between species, not a blur. Buy the series if you can find it.

Two agaves, clearly casted

Tasting notes

Nose: Dark honey, green pepper, warm stone, a mineral edge

Palate: The two families work in rotation rather than fusion – the sierrudo's weight sets a base for the cuishe's lean aromatic lift, and at 48% the bottle has room to let both speak. A composition, not a compromise

Finish: Chalky, herbal-sweet – long

The bottom line

Cuishe and sierrudo in real dialogue. The special editions are the portfolio's upside
